“7 Steps to Freedom” is an Underground Railroad cell phone tour and website featuring stories related to the struggle for freedom in Salem County, New Jersey. Photographer Wendel White was commissioned to create images evocative of the seven featured stories. State of the Arts goes on location with White as he photographs a famous 19th century anti-slavery book and a site on the Delaware River where the young Hetty Saunders may have crossed in her escape from slavery. Saunders went on to spend her life with a Quaker family and to become a poet. Also interviewed for the story is historian and project creator, James Turk.
